Q: How does offline mode work in Fieldmoss?

A: Surveys queue locally in an encrypted store and sync when connectivity returns. Conflicts resolve last-write-wins; see module synccore for details. If the local store corrupts, the app prompts for recovery before wiping. Do not skip this — unsent surveys are unrecoverable otherwise. To decrypt and export the queued data during recovery, use the passphrase, which is:

strongbox words: oliael-gilax-lamael

**FAQ: The Fernhollow address autocomplete widget stopped suggesting results — what now?** First confirm the suggestion cache pod is healthy; a cold cache produces empty dropdowns for up to five minutes. If it stays empty, re-seed from the Dunmarsh gazetteer snapshot. The re-seed job will refuse to start until you supply the recovery passphrase.

vault phrase of tagag-fawef = lammir-ulaiel-oliax-belox-eliox-ulaok-gilael-norys-holox-fenir

Internal Memo — Retirement of the Fernline Product Range

To all sales leads: after careful review, the Fernline range will be retired over the next two quarters. Existing stock may be sold through year-end; no new orders will be accepted after the cut-off. Customers should be steered toward the Oakham series, with migration discounts available. Please handle client conversations with care and document objections. The confidential note on forthcoming business plans appears below.

confidential, kahog-bawif: The northern region missed its Pramir quota by 20.0 percent last quarter. Casaxek Freight plans to lower the Fraion list price by 41.5 percent in December. The finance team signed off on a budget of $236.4 million for Project Druius. The renewal with Fenysix Partners closes at $91.3 million a year, 2.1 percent below the last contract.

ALERT: PROFILESTORE-SHARD-IMBALANCE

This alert fires when any shard of the Marrowbank user-profile store exceeds 140% of the mean shard load for more than ten minutes. It typically indicates a hot key, a stalled rebalance job, or a misrouted tenant after a shard split. Check the rebalancer queue first; do not restart shard nodes manually, as that can interrupt in-flight migrations. Diagnosis steps and escalation criteria are on the runbook page.

runbook for tagug-hafog: https://jira.lumiclabs.internal/projects/pages/pages/9773c0d8